Key Responsibilities:
Cloud Security Architecture
- Design and implement robust security architectures for cloud environments (AWS, Azure, Google Cloud).
- Develop and enforce security policies, standards, and best practices for cloud deployments.
- Ensure compliance with industry standards and regulatory requirements.
Security Operations
- Monitor and respond to security incidents and alerts in cloud environments.
- Conduct regular security assessments and audits to identify vulnerabilities and risks.
- Implement and manage security tools and technologies to enhance cloud security.
Identity and Access Management (IAM)
- Design and manage IAM policies and roles to ensure secure access to cloud resources.
- Implement multi-factor authentication (MFA) and other access controls to protect sensitive data.
- Conduct regular reviews of IAM policies and access permissions.
Data Protection
- Implement encryption and data protection mechanisms to safeguard data in transit and at rest.
- Develop and maintain data loss prevention (DLP) strategies for cloud environments.
- Ensure secure backup and recovery processes for critical data.
Automation and DevSecOps
- Integrate security into the DevOps pipeline to ensure secure development and deployment practices.
- Develop and implement automation scripts and tools to enhance security operations.
- Collaborate with development and operations teams to promote a culture of security.
Threat Intelligence and Incident Response
- Gather and analyze threat intelligence to stay informed about the latest threats and attack techniques.
- Develop and maintain incident response plans and playbooks for cloud environments.
- Conduct post-incident reviews to identify lessons learned and implement improvements.
